Warlpiri/Anmatyerre artist, her early collaborative works drew attention to the painting movement in Yuendumu (NT) at its beginnings in the mid '80s. Her work is held in major public and private art collections, including the South Australian Museum.
Born c.1941, she is Warlpiri/Anmatyerre and her country is Coniston station and Mt Allan area. She is one of the senior Yuendumu women whose powerful collaborative works in the mid ’80s first drew attention to Warlukurlangu Artists, for whom she now paints occasionally. Her work was first exhibited in Warlukurlangu Artists’ exhibition at the Sydney Opera House in 1987. Her Dreamings include Ngatijirri (Budgerigar), Marlu (Kangaroo), Owl, Ngarlajiyi (Bush Yam), Yanyinlingi (Sugar leaf) and Native Fuschia.
